Quarterly Planning Note — Project Lanternworks Delay

Heads of department: quick update on Lanternworks, our internal tooling overhaul. We're roughly six weeks behind, mostly down to the data migration taking longer than the Harvale team estimated. Not a crisis, but it does push the rollout into next quarter, so plan your training windows accordingly. The old system stays supported until cutover — no exceptions, please. Budget impact is minor and absorbed within the existing envelope. The bigger-picture reasoning sits in the note below.

board note of tagug-hahag: Praionax Logistics is in early talks to buy Julaxek Group for about $36.3 million. The Julmir launch date is March 1, and nothing goes to the press before then.

### Nightly search reindex (Lanternfield)

Every night at 02:10 local, the Lanternfield catalog is fully reindexed. During the run, which takes roughly 40 minutes, customers may see results up to a day stale — this is expected and not a bug. If a customer reports missing items after 03:30, escalate to the search team. Current run status and recent completion times are shown on the internal reindex dashboard page.

operations page: https://confluence.lumicsys.internal/projects/display/projects/display

// Driver-assignment heuristic for the Pallet Hawk dispatch core.
// Scores candidates by ETA, recent rejection rate, and zone affinity,
// then greedily assigns per tick. No global optimum attempted; the
// Marrow City pilot showed greedy within 4% of solver output at a
// fraction of the latency. Weights were last retuned after the Q3
// surge review. Current constants follow.

constants for yaduf-fahag:
BUDGETS = {
    "kelix": 528,
    "briwyn": 734,
}

Handover: Payroll Export Format Change — Wagewheel

As of this sprint, Wagewheel's payroll export switched from fixed-width to delimited CSV with a header row. Support should expect tickets from customers whose downstream parsers break on the new header. The old format remains available behind a per-tenant flag until end of quarter. Tomas owns the rollout; I'm handing the flag management to Priya. If a tenant reports malformed exports, check their parser settings against the values below.

deployment values, kawip-kafog:
belath:
  pin: 3709
  tenant: ulaox
  seal: seal_25075386
  metrics_host: metrics.belath.halixhq.test
  standby_team: gormir
  escalation: wenys-fenwyn
  nonce: 26e5f7